What to Expect
-
To minimize traffic disruption crews will work overnight for approximately three nights, beginning on Friday, November 11, 2016. Lane reductions will be in effect each night starting at 11:00 p.m., with all lanes reopened before the next morning rush hour.
-
Nearby residents can expect to hear noise caused by milling machines, high pressure water trucks and other construction equipment. In addition to construction activity, residents can expect to see equipment and material storage within the designated work zones.
Timing
-
Work is expected to begin November 11, 2016 and last for approximatley three (3) nights.
-
Overnight lane reductions will begin each night from 11:00 p.m. to 5:00 a.m.
-
Work may be rescheduled due to weather conditions or unforeseen circumstances.
Traffic Details
-
Traffic will be reduced to a minimum of one lane in each direction on Eglinton Avenue East and on Don Mills Road.
-
Work is being performed overnight to reduce traffic disruption in the area.
-
Paid-Duty Police Officers will be present during some of this work.
-
A traffic control person will be on site to direct truck, TTC and emergency service vehicle traffic.
-
As always, please take care when travelling near work sites.
Pedestrian Details
- The existing sidewalk closure on the north side of Eglinton Avenue East from Leslie Street to Don Mills Road and from Gervais Drive to the southbound Don Valley Parkway off ramp will remain in effect.
- The existing detour route directing pedestrians slightly south of Eglinton Avenue East from Don Mills Road to the Don Valley Parkway will remain in effect. Pedestrian detours will be clearly marked with signage directing pedestrians to the alternate routes.
